  • Film Sound

    140 - 002 | CCN: 33010

    Mark Berger

    4 Units

    T/TH 9:30-11:00AM, Dwinelle 142 ///

    We explore the use and abuse of sound and its relation to image in cinema. With emphasis on how sound influences our emotional reactions, we analyze dialogue, music and effects from the perspectives of the writer, the director, and the audience, looking at the factors that guide and constrain the creative process, as well as how changes in presentation have affected audience response. Examples are shown from foreign and domestic feature, documentary and animated films.
